Introduction

Aluminum brackets are essential components in many applications, providing strength and support without adding significant weight. These brackets are made from high-quality aluminum, ensuring they are resistant to corrosion and wear, making them ideal for both indoor and outdoor use. Whether you are looking to mount amplifiers or mixers securely, aluminum brackets offer the reliability needed for a robust installation.

When selecting an aluminum bracket, consider the following factors:
  • Weight Capacity: Ensure the bracket can support the weight of the equipment it will hold.
  • Size and Dimensions: Measure the space where you plan to install the bracket to ensure a proper fit.
  • Mounting Options: Look for brackets with versatile mounting options for easier installation.
  • Durability: Choose brackets that are designed for long-term use, especially in harsh environments.
